const URL = 'https://your-url.fr/index.php/lizmap/service/?repository=your-repo&project=your-project&SERVICE=WFS&REQUEST=GetFeature&VERSION=1.0.0&TYPENAME=your-layer-name&OUTPUTFORMAT=GeoJSON';
// You can add tooltip for multiple layer
const layersURL = [URL];
// You also need to provide the layer name
const layersNames = ['Name of your layer'];
// Function to retrieve data
async function getDataTooltip(url) {
try {
const response = await fetch(url);
if (!response.ok) {
throw new Error(`HTTP Error! Statut : ${response.status}`);
}
const data = await response.json();
return data;
} catch (error) {
console.error('An error occurred while fetching the data.', error);
throw error;
}
};
function createPoint(lon, lat) {
var lonLat = new OpenLayers.LonLat(lon, lat).transform(
new OpenLayers.Projection("EPSG:4326"),
new OpenLayers.Projection("EPSG:3857")
);
var pointGeom = new OpenLayers.Geometry.Point(lonLat.lon, lonLat.lat);
const feature = new OpenLayers.Feature.Vector(pointGeom);
return feature;
}
// Creation of the tooltip
function createSelectControl(vectorLayer, popupName) {
var map = lizMap.map;
// Create Control
var selectControl = new OpenLayers.Control.SelectFeature(vectorLayer, {
hover: true,
onSelect: function(feature) {
// Get data from entity
var info = "";
for (var key in feature.attributes) {
info += "<strong style='font-weight:bold;'>" + key + ":</strong> " + feature.attributes[key] + "<br/>";
}
// Show the data from the tooltip
feature.popup = new OpenLayers.Popup("popup_" + popupName,
feature.geometry.getBounds().getCenterLonLat(),
new OpenLayers.Size(180, 180),
info,
false
);
feature.popup.contentDiv.style.fontSize = "9px";
feature.popup.contentDiv.style.color = "black";
feature.popup.contentDiv.style.border = "1px solid black";
feature.popup.contentDiv.style.padding = "5px";
map.addPopup(feature.popup);
},
onUnselect: function(feature) {
// Delete tooltip
if (feature.popup) {
map.removePopup(feature.popup);
feature.popup.destroy();
delete feature.popup;
}
}
});
return selectControl;
}
function addCheckboxClickListener(layerName) {
// add an Event Listener when the layer is checked
$('#layer-' + layerName + ' button.btn.checkbox').click(function() {
var isChecked = $(this).hasClass('checked');
toggleSelectControl(layerName, isChecked);
});
var className = $('#layer-' + layerName)[0].className;
// Add the same behaviour if the button of the group is checked
if (className.includes('child-of-group')){
var idGroup = className.match(/child-of-(\S+)\s/)[1];
$('#' + idGroup + ' button.btn.checkbox').click(function() {
var isChecked = $(this).hasClass('checked');
toggleSelectControl(layerName, isChecked);
});
}
}
function toggleSelectControl(layerName, isEnabled) {
var selectControl = getSelectControl(layerName + '_tooltip');
if (selectControl) {
if (isEnabled) {
selectControl.activate();
} else {
selectControl.deactivate();
}
}
}
function getSelectControl(layerName) {
var map = lizMap.map;
var layers = map.getLayersByName(layerName);
if (layers.length > 0) {
var layer = layers[0];
var controls = layer.map.controls;
for (var control of controls) {
if ((control.CLASS_NAME === "OpenLayers.Control.SelectFeature") && (control.layer.name === layerName)) {
return control;
}
}
}
return null;
}
lizMap.events.on({
'uicreated' : function(_) {
const map = lizMap.map;
// The layer is invisible. You can change the pointRadius of the layer
const iconStyle = new OpenLayers.Style({
pointRadius: 7,
fillColor: '#ff0000',
fillOpacity: 0,
strokeWidth: 0,
strokeOpacity:0
});
$.each(layersURL, function(index, url){
const promise = getDataTooltip(url);
promise.then(data =>{
// Creation of the tooltip layer
const vectorLayer = new OpenLayers.Layer.Vector(layersNames[index] + '_tooltip', {
styleMap: iconStyle
});
$.each(data.features, function(_, featureData){
lon = featureData.geometry.coordinates[0];
lat = featureData.geometry.coordinates[1];
feature = createPoint(lon, lat, 'EPSG:4326');
feature.attributes = featureData.properties;
vectorLayer.addFeatures(feature);
})
// Create the control for the layer
var selectControl = createSelectControl(vectorLayer, layersNames[index] + '_tooltip');
map.addLayer(vectorLayer);
map.addControl(selectControl);
selectControl.deactivate();
})
// Add an Event Listener when the original layer is visible on the map
addCheckboxClickListener(layersNames[index]);
})
}
});
